The combination of spices makes it perfect for beans, but it’s also fantastic for lentils or even as a seasoning for grilled vegetables. Here’s how you can make your very own pinto bean seasoning:
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ons of chili powder
- 1 tablespoon of paprika
- 1 tablespoon of garlic powder
- 1 tablespoon of onion powder
- 1 teaspoon of cumin
- 1 teaspoon of dried oregano
- 1 teaspoon of black pepper
- 1 teaspoon of salt (adjust to taste)
- Optional: A pinch of cayenne pepper for heat
Instructions
- In a small bowl, combine all of the ingredients listed above.
- Mix thoroughly until well combined. Feel free to adjust the spices according to your taste preferences!
- Transfer the seasoning mix to an airtight container. It can be stored in a cool, dry place for up to six months.
- To use your seasoning, simply add about 1 to 2 tablespoons to your cooked pinto beans (or other legumes) and stir well. Let it simmer on low heat for a few min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
- Enjoy your seasoned beans as a side dish, in tacos, or mixed into salads for added flavor and nutrition!
